Fuel Injector Resistance. The resistance of the coils should probably be within about plus or minus 10% of each other. Learn how to test fuel injectors with this comprehensive guide. Place a thin metal rod or screwdriver on one of the injectors and lean your ear close to listen for an audible clicking sound, which indicates the fuel injector is functioning.
